A MAN was flown to hospital by the air ambulance after falling six metres down a well.

It is believed the man injured his neck when he fell down the well in Back Lane, Sixpenny Handley.

He was rescued by firefighters after a doctor was winched down the well to assess the man's injuries and adminster pain relief.

A spokesperson for Dorset Fire and Rescue Service said they were called at 12.27pm this afternoon and two fire engines attended the scene, as well as technical support from Poole and Weymouth fire stations.

He added: "A doctor was lowered down the well and gave the patient pain relief. The patient will then be brought up to the surface where he can be treated by paramedics."

South West Ambulance Service and Dorset Police also attended the incident.
